Is Skater Girl a true story? The makers of the movie, Skater Girl have said that the movie is a fictional work of art and that they have drawn inspiration from many Indian girls' skateboarding stories.
Is the Skater Girl based on a true story?
However, it has now come to the fore that Skater Girl is actually based on the life of a tribal girl Asha Gond from Janwaar in Panna, Madhya Pradesh, and Ulrike Reinhard, a German national, who set up the Janwaar Castle skatepark there in March 2015 that changed lives, reports Gaon Connection.

Where is Skater Girl shot?
Production of the film under the title Desert Dolphin took place in Khempur, a village near Udaipur, Rajasthan which was also the location for the film The Best Exotic Marigold Hotel. As the central set of the film, the producers built Rajasthan's first and India's largest skatepark in Khempur.

Who built the skatepark in Skater Girl?
“Skater Girl” director Manjari Makijany intentionally built a set that would live after she called cut: the first skatepark in Rajasthan, India, where rural children can find freedom and confidence on four wheels, and even mingle beyond their caste.

Who created the Desert Dolphin skatepark?
The skatepark is founded by Skatepark Films, LLC and Mac Productions India who engaged 100 Ramps to design the park and Holystoked to assemble a build crew of Indian and International volunteers.
